6 Reasons You Need to Be Doing Facebook Live

FacebookLive_480.jpg
The buzz around Facebook Live started last year with the talk of 2017 being "the year of the video" and so far it's lived up to the hype. One of the biggest platforms for video is turning out to be Facebook Live and there are several reasons.
1. It's easy!
Doing a FB live video can be as easy or as difficult as you make it. It can be anything from an impromptu comment you would like to make to your followers or a practiced, professionally filmed production happening live, i.e. workshop or conference.
2. Your audience will love seeing the "real" you
Unplanned and unrehearsed live videos let your followers see you are a real person, the actual face behind your brand. It makes you seem more relatable. Take this opportunity to show some personality!
3. Priority posting
FB now has over 1.7 billion, yes BILLION, monthly active users. With Facebook's algorithm gives priority posting to live video this gives you an unrivaled opportunity to reach a wider audience. Your organic reach will be much higher with live video than with regular posts.
4. More traffic
With the ability to reach more users, live video will drive more traffic to your Facebook page than standard video content or regular posts. Facebook said recently that live videos can drive 10 times more comments because of the real time connection with followers.
5. Choice of page, profile, or event
You can "go live" from your personal profile, your FB page, group, or event an event if you responded as going. You will need to have the FB Pages Manager app to stream live from your Page.
6. Lots of ideas to stream live
You can hold Q&A sessions, product demos, live stream an event, live tutorials and workshops, interviews, behind scene looks.
One of the most important things to remember when doing a Facebook live event is to be sure you have a strong WiFi connection or 4G. You want to be sure your viewers can see you!
